Cost guidance

What a kitchen extensions typically costs

Planning-stage range: from £25k to £60k+. What pushes a project up or down:

  • Size and structural complexity
  • Amount of glazing — sliders, bifolds, rooflights
  • Kitchen specification and appliances
  • Ground conditions and drainage
  • Finish level — flooring, joinery, ironmongery
  • Planning and design fees (separate from build cost)

Planning & regulations

Planning and building regs

Kitchen extensions are typically single-storey rear, side-return or wrap-around. Planning route depends on the form — often permitted development for modest rears, householder planning for wrap-arounds.

How long does a kitchen extensions take?

Most single-storey projects take 10–14 weeks on site. Double-storey and wrap-around projects typically take 16–22 weeks. Planning and design lead in usually adds 8–14 weeks.
